WebSep 15, 2024 · According to Aponte, mice are attracted to dog and cat food because it typically contains grains and other nutrients these rodents need. "Leaving food out in bowls overnight will definitely attract mice, because they are nocturnal animals. They have a very powerful sense of smell that will help them locate your pet's food at night," Aponte says. WebJun 1, 2016 · This suggests that dogs may have a different mechanism for digestion than humans. 6. In fact, unlike people, dogs don’t have to chew their food to mix in the saliva and start the digestive process. A dog’s stomach and intestines can do all the necessary work. In dogs, the only function of dog saliva is to move food down the esophagus. WebDec 5, 2024 · Don”t Give Cats Milk, Dog Food, Chocolate, or Onions Don”t give a stray cat dog food, even if you have an abundance of it. Dog food is specially formulated for dogs” needs, not cats, and it could make the cat sick. Feeding a stray cat human food, such as chicken or beef, would be better for the cat than dog food.
